Amsterdam is known for its diverse culinary scene. Whether you are looking for an atmospheric spot for breakfast, a trendy location for lunch or a sophisticated setting for dinner, there is always something to suit your taste. From cozy neighborhoods like De Pijp and the Jordaan to the bustling Center and stylish South, the city offers a wide range of dining options.
Where to eat? With so many options, it can be difficult to choose. Whether you're in the mood for an elaborate brunch, a quick bite or an upscale dinner, there are countless options to suit every occasion and preference.
Best breakfast spots in Amsterdam Start the day with a delicious breakfast in a cozy location. From artisan coffee and freshly baked bread to healthy smoothie bowls, there are plenty of places to relax and enjoy a great start to the day.
Dining in De Pijp & the Jordaan These neighborhoods are known for their lively atmosphere and diverse dining options. Here you can enjoy worldly flavors in a cozy setting, perfect for a night out with friends or family.
